  2. Saint Joseph's Oratory -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Saint_Joseph's_Oratory

    It is a National Historic Site of Canada and is Canada's largest church, with one of the largest church domes in the world. [2] Founded in 1904 by Saint André Bessette in honour of his patron saint, Saint Joseph, the Oratory is the product of numerous architects and thousands of workers in a process spanning six decades.

  5. Our Lady of Lourdes Church (Toronto)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Our_Lady_of_Lourdes_Church...

    Since 1969 it has been administered by the Society of Jesus on behalf of the Archdiocese of Toronto. It is located at 520 Sherbourne Street in Downtown Toronto. It was designed by Frederick Charles Law who modelled the church on the Basilica of Santa Maria del Popolo. In 1986, it was given a centennial plaque by Heritage Toronto. [2]

  8. Landmarks of Montreal -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Landmarks_of_Montreal

    Saint Joseph's Oratory is the largest church in Canada. Nicknamed "la ville aux cent clochers" ( the city of a hundred belltowers ), Montreal is renowned for its churches. As described by Mark Twain , "This is the first time I was ever in a city where you couldn't throw a brick without breaking a church window."

  9. Cathedral Church of St. James (Toronto)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cathedral_Church_of_St...

    The Cathedral Church of St. James is an Anglican cathedral in Downtown Toronto, Ontario, Canada. It is the location of the oldest congregation in the city, with the parish being established in 1797. The church, the fourth on the site, began construction in 1850 and opened for services on June 19, 1853.
